    Treating Mothers Like Athletes with Dr. Lara Morgan

    In this episode of Becoming Moms, Dr. Sterling sits down with Dr. Lara Morgan, MD to dive into how our current healthcare system serves mothers and how an athletic training approach could completely change the game.
    Lara Morgan Lee, MD is a board-certified Sports Medicine Physician and former professional team doctor who after her own pregnancy and postpartum journey realized traditional medical care was simply put, failing mothers. Leveraging her career experience with athletes she turned her focus to providing the education and empowerment one needs from expecting to years after baby. The vision is clear: bridge the gap to elevate the traditional way medicine is delivered for mothers the same way we care for athletes.
    Dr. Sterling & Dr. Morgan share the same mission; when you invest in mothers, you can change the world. Don't miss this impactful conversation!
